iris: Program pixel hashing tables on XeHP.
Unlike the Gen11 code, this requires us to allocate a pipe_resource for the pixel pipe hashing tables and hold a reference to it from the context, since we need to add it to the validation list of every batch, the tables may be accessed by the hardware at any time after they're specified via 3DSTATE_SLICE_TABLE_STATE_POINTERS. Note that this has an effect even for unfused native die platforms, since the pixel pipe hashing tables we intend to program aren't equivalent to the hardware's defaults on such configs.
